vagrant box add box file

 

 

 

 

Adding it directly > box: Adding box psnc (v0) for provider: box: Unpacking necessary files from: filebox manages boxes: installation, removal, etc. connect connect to a remotely shared Vagrant environment. destroy stops and deletes all traces of the vagrant machine. Run vagrant package This will export a box file called package.box by default. Run vagrant box add foo package.box to add package.box to your existing boxes. (Assuming you are using VirtualBox and not VMWare). Command: vagrant box. This is the command used to manage (add, remove, etc.) boxes.When you add a box, Vagrant unpacks it and stores it internally. The original . box file is not preserved. This command is useful for reclaiming a .box file from an installed Vagrant box. "vagrant.boxadded", name: box.name, version: box.version, provider: box.provider)). Store the added box in the env for future middleware.

Tests whether the given URL points to a metadata file or a. box file without completely downloading the file. param [String] url. Vagrant acts as a wrapper for VirtualBox (or VMWare) when you "add" a box, it downloads a pre-built Virtual Machine from the internet/network and stores it.If you look what is in there, you will see a VMDK, Vagrantfile describing the box, Open Virtualization Format (OVF) file for VirtualBox (so vagrant box add mynewbox mynew.box.

This now will download the box into your Vagrant install allowing to initiate this from any folder, but before we do this, lets delete and remove the Vagrant file we built this box from. Instead of running vagrant box add ubuntu/trusty64 I want to download the . box file manually (like in this question). I downloaded the file from here: https The .box file is located on an external drive. I tried running vagrant box add my-box d:/path/to/box, but Vagrant interprets the path as a URL. E:>vagrant box add precise64 precise64.box Downloading or copying the box Extracting boxate: 45.7M/s, Estimated time remaining: - -) The "metadata.json" file for the box precise64 was not found. E:>vagrant box add precise64 precise64.box Downloading or copying the box Extracting boxate: 45.7M/s, Estimated time remaining: - -) The "metadata.json" file for the box precise64 was not found. 3- Add the .box file for ubuntu/box machines: Run commandAdd the following line before the end of the vagrant file: config.ssh.insertkeyfalse. to avoid errors regarding owner permissions of ssh private key file. vagrant init. Open the file, and edit this: Rename the default boxname (which might be precise64) to something new, like my-zend-framework- box.vagrant box add name-of-this-box package.box virtualbox. The .box file is located on an external drive. I tried running vagrant box add my-box d:/path/to/box, but Vagrant interprets the path as a URL. You can download box from Atlas repo using links or short names with vagrant box add command4. Create new providers and upload suitable box files for both providers (you can make . box from local unpacked box with vagrant box repackage command) Box File Format.You can read the documentation on the vagrant box command for more information. The easiest way to use a box is to add a box from the publicly available catalog of Vagrant boxes. vagrant box add laravel/homestead Downloads/hc-download > box: Box file was not detected as metadata.NOTE: Dont forget the .box extension. After that, you can now add homestead box to vagrant like this Locate the boxadd.rb file in your Vagrant installation directory. On my system its located at /Applications/ Vagrant/embedded/gems/gems/vagrant-1.5.2/lib/vagrant/action/builtin/boxadd.rb. Sometimes distribution providers (such as UCS) only give you VirtualBox .ova files to test their software. Here is how you can easily and non-interactively import a .ova file into a .box for use with Vagrant.And add it to the list of your local Vagrant boxes When you add a box, Vagrant unpacks it and stores it internally. The original . box file is not preserved. This command is useful for reclaiming a .box file from an installed Vagrant box. Vagrant does not seem to recognize the file as metadata and instead tries to add it as a box, which does not work.ERROR warden: Error occurred: A name is required when adding a box file directly. Please pass the --name parameter to vagrant box add. already have a box already up (I used scotch box from scotch.io), configured to your dev needs (i.e. a proper vagrant file, services like apache, mysql etc).vagrant box add thevmnameforvirtualbox /mypath/todownloaded/projectname. box. Add box from a local file to vagrant boxes.Verify that the VM works: Open VirtualBox -> File -> Import Appliance Browse to C:UsersUSERNAME. vagrant.dboxesvagrantBoxNamevirtualbox Select the box.ovf file Import and start the machine. Vagrant box add fails with local file. Cannot add coreos vagrant box on Fedora/Virtualbox. Getting vagrant box definition by http. Vagrant box downloaded without extension. vagrant box add not recognizing local metadata json file. Then provide a URL of the box file, to upload to the vagrant cloud you need to have a paid account. I uploaded my vagrant box to my test google drive accountAt this point you can add that box to your local vagrant instance like so: [email protected]: vagrant box add elatov/opensuse13-32 > box Solution: Vagrant box add my-box file:///d:/path/to/file.box. Has to be in a URL format. create vagrant sudoers file. vagrant box add lupin/centos7 CentOS7.box. check vagrant boxes. Use the vagrant box add command specifying the .json file location to add the box.box: Successfully added box arista/veos (v4.18.1F) for virtualbox! Execute add Vagrant boxInitialize your Vagrant box: vagrant init centos7drupal. That command will create generic Vagrant config file. If you prefer to use the previous Vagrant config file, execute the following commands 12. Add Vagrant .box file failing. 13. Vagrant ssh authentication failure. 14. parsing dictionaries into csv file. 15. Accessing .tar files within .tar files. 16. Copy and Rename Files with batch file. I am trying to add vagrant box using vagrant 1.4.3 on Ubuntu 14.04.1 LTS: Vagrant 1.4.3 [email protected]: vagrant box add ffuenf/debian-6.0.9-amd64 and I get: This command was not invoked properly. T. downloaded vagrant box file but what to do with it. After youre finished with creating the box and the version, we need to add a provider. Click Create new provider and type virtualbox then click on the URL button and type in the URL where your package. box file is located. Note: Only paid premium users can upload the base box directly to Vagrant Cloud. The .vbox file that you will find as mentioned by the other answer is the actual vm for a specific project, but not the base box as added by the vagrant box add command. On Mac/Linux System, the successfully downloaded boxes are located at vagrant box add /path/to/output/windows.box --name ANameForYourBox.This means the Vagrant file now created by vagrant init can just contain provisioning commands. vagrant box add mynewbox mynew.box. This now will "download" the box into your Vagrant install allowing to initiate this from any folder, but before we do this, lets delete and remove the Vagrant file we built this box from.

Resulting Box-file can be added using vagrant box add. 90. The appendix : vagrant packaging. use NFS for synchronized folders . conig.vm.syncedfolder share, / vagrant, type: nfs. move write-intensive files out of the box prefer cache over disk. This JSON file can be passed directly to vagrant box add from the local filesystem using a file path or via a URL, and Vagrant will install the proper version of the box. Instead of running vagrant box add ubuntu/trusty64 I want to download the . box file manually (like in this question).When I run vagrant box add test123 /Downloads/trusty-server-cloudimg-amd64- vagrant-disk1.box the following output results To use the available boxes just replace title and url with the information in the table below. vagrant box add title url vagrant init title vagrant up. Name. How to add a box image into Vagrant: vagrant box add ubuntu1404 ubuntu1404. box Downloading box from URL: file:/home/user/project/dev-vm/ubuntu1404.box Extracting boxte: 38.5M/s, Estimated time remaining: 0:00:01) 6) Edit the Vagrantfile and replace the name of box inside the file with the name you specified in the name option while creating the vm from the box file.For my case the name is centos7.7) Now its time to start the added box. Use the command. vagrant up. The vagrant box command is used to manage vagrant box add, vagrant box remove, and other box-related commands such as outdated, list, and update.How do I add a downloaded .box file to Vagrants list of available boxes? Creating a Custom Vagrant Box. Published on 02/01/2014, in Tooling with no comments . sudo su - visudo Add the following line to the end of the file. vagrant ALL(ALL) NOPASSWD:ALL. You can also add boxes from a local file, custom URL, etc. vagrant box add userName/BoxName.To physically remove the box file, you can use the vagrant box remove command. Boot VM and add the RHEL/CentOS ISO disk (Choose Disc or Disc Image) Point to the kickstart file served by the web server.gt box: Successfully added box vagrant-rhel6 (v0) for vmwaredesktop! vagrant box add spark-in-action.json > box: Box file was not detected as metadata. Adding it directlyI copied the json file earlier from github. I am on a windows 10 box and have installed virtual box and vagrant as the book says. The .box file is located on an external drive. I tried running vagrant box add my-box d:/path/to/box, but Vagrant interprets the path as a URL. Locate the boxadd.rb file in your Vagrant installation directory. On my system its located at /Applications/ Vagrant/embedded/gems/gems/vagrant-1.5.2/lib/vagrant/action/builtin/boxadd.rb. vagrant box add [options] . As for the location of the box, there are 3 options for us: name: the name of the box which will be downloaded from the publicly available catalog of Vagrant boxes. You are left with the package.box file in your /code/personal/vagrant boxes folder.vagrant box add ubuntu64 package.box vagrant init ubuntu64 vagrant up. Connect to the server you created from start to finish! vagrant box add laravel/homestead -c. it should continue your download.General 4 days ago by kreierson. Im not trying to do anything fancy, just add these files to a vendor.js file. Mix compiles just fine, but then Chrome gives me an

new posts


Copyright © 2018.